Great Chef, Beautiful Cookbook, Beginners need not apply,
By
This review is from: Ducasse Flavors of France (Hardcover)
I purchased this book on sale for $24.95, however I would have paid the list price of $60 because I feel it is worth it.The photography is absolutely stunning. If you are familiar with Roger Verge's "Entertaining in the New French Style", the photographer is the same. Recipes I have tried with success: Criticisms Overall, this book is for serious chefs or those who want to look like serious chefs by putting this book on their coffee table. Many of the recipes are simple: the filling for the chocolate tart only contains 4 ingredients, but this makes them all the more challenging: there is nothing easy about the recipes. |
